> When you set rpc_address to 0.0.0.0 it should bind every interface.  Of course for ipv6 you have to comment out -Djava.net.preferIPv4Stack=true from cassandra-env.sh, however this will not make the native protocol bind on ipv6, only thrift:
> {noformat}
> tcp6       0      0 :::9160                 :::*                    LISTEN      13488/java      
> tcp6       0      0 0.0.0.0:9042            :::*                    LISTEN      13488/java  
> # telnet ::1 9160
> Trying ::1...
> Connected to ::1.
> Escape character is '^]'.
> ^]
> telnet> quit
> Connection closed.
> # telnet ::1 9042
> Trying ::1...
> telnet: Unable to connect to remote host: Connection refused
> {noformat}
